VERO X Scout Motors Watch by climbing2man in ScoutMotors

[–]JB4 11 points12 points  (0 children)

It's priced WAY over what it's worth (they are asking $450). The Miyota 6S21 Chronograph Central Quartz movement in that watch costs about $35 retail. That thing isn't worth remotely close to what they are charging. It's neither durable nor high quality.

Legit? by gaitherr in Porsche

[–]JB4 12 points13 points  (0 children)

This is true for the 356, not the 550. The real 550 has the ebrake next to the shifter. Here's the interior of chassis 0041.
